Golf Course Living you can Afford

littleton-living-room

Features an open living and dining space with a gas fireplace. Updated kitchen presents an island perfect for entertaining. Spacious master accommodates a king bed and hosts a double closet, large window & ceiling fan. The en suite bath is updated with a double vanity, new flooring and ceramic tile in shower. Upper level is a loft/flex space or nonconforming bedroom with french doors that open on to view golf course. Both patios enjoy a view of the quiet golf course location and grassy landscape views. Attached garage has built ins for extra storage. Fresh paint & new gleaming laminate wood floors throughout. The townhome is located by the community pool, walking and biking trails along the Platte River. It is easy to visit Historic Old Town Littleton with shops and restaurants.
